“As an alternative intervention to sending a student to an empty home, Suspending Bridges gives them a place where there are other people who care, provides opportunities to make connections, a chance to share feelings/issues that are going on, participate in a structured day, helps them take responsibility for the discipline issue that they were suspended for which they won’t get if they just went home. It’s a much more effective option than sending them home or even sitting in school for an in school suspension.” -----David Moore, Cityside Social Worker
“I've been doing volunteer work with elementary and
middle school kids for the past three years, and Suspending Bridges
represents a great idea. Letting our young people who get into
trouble at school sit home with little to do other than watch TV or
play video games serves no useful purpose. Suspending Bridges
provides a chance for a middle school student who has been suspended
from school to get help with academic work, as well as explore how
his or her behavior resulted in trouble and plan new ways of
behaving in school. This program clearly deserves continuing
support.”
--Frank Barefield,
Volunteer for Behavior Management
